Meet Charlie PUPDATE
PUPDATE!
Sweet puppy pic to attract people to look at his profile.
Our poor sweet Charlie has been in and out of the shelter since November 6, 2016. Yes you read that correct. 2016.
He came in as a 2 pound puppy, born Oct 16, 2016. His first owner adopted him at 8 weeks old and had him for three years. There is no paperwork saying why he was returned. We think this is his year. Lets make 2022 his best year ever and get him into his forever home!
One of charlie's brothers got a DNA test and they shared it with us. He is not at all what we thought he was! Drum roll please................
25% Rottweiler
25% American Staffordshire Terrier
19% Chow Chow
14% Akita
5% Black and Tan Coonhound
Charlie is such a friendly and happy dog to everyone, both young and old. He loves to ride in the car and go on walks. Loves to be pet and loved on. He knows quite a few commands and this boy LOVES Frisbee! He adores being active and doing what you are doing. We recommend that Charlie be the ONLY dog in the household. Unless you are willing to put in the work to get him ok with another dog in the household. He does really well with smaller dogs and/or dogs that are calm and confident. He has been introduced to small dogs, a baby goat and a cat and he does ok. He was attacked at a dog park as a puppy and has never gotten over his fear of other large dogs. This means as his owner, you must be his advocate and protector. He should never be placed in a situation where he could be scared or reactive. Yes, this will require vigilance and a true commitment to his well-being and Charlie is worth that commitment. We will support you and Charlie every step of the way with verbal and written guidance. He is an amazing dog and deserves an owner who sees his outstanding potential. He has been adopted and returned to our shelter 5 times for a variety of reasons which we would be happy to share with you.
The adoption fee of $175 includes neuter, microchip, current vaccines, free vet visit, and engraved ID tag.
